Abstract

We combine phase-locked femtosecond pulses with 1.5, 1.0 and 0.5 μm wavelength to shape optical cycles and experimentally realize the concept of the “perfect wave for high harmonic generation”. This has far-reaching implications for attosecond spectroscopy.
